The client, a leading manufacturer of optic medical devices and semiconductors, faced a complex and time-consuming process for managing security clearance documentation. Employees needed specific certifications to bypass airport security x-ray scanners when carrying prototype devices, as exposure to x-rays could damage them. However, the manual process of gathering and storing these documents was inefficient and error-prone, leading to delays and risks to prototype integrity.
Before implementing a solution on the client’s ServiceNow instance, managers had to manually contact employees via calls or emails to request training completion. They would then log training dates in Outlook calendars and later request scanned certificates. Since multiple trainings were required per employee, tracking became cumbersome. Communication, document collection, scheduling, and renewal tracking were handled through various independent channels, leading to frequent mistakes. These inefficiencies sometimes resulted in employees lacking proper clearance, causing prototype damage or delivery delays.
Develop a consistent and streamlined process.
Centralize communication for all applicable employees.
Implement a tracking system to notify employees three months before certificate expiration.
Consolidate all records in one secure location.
The process needed to be as automated as possible, requiring minimal manual intervention.
It had to be deployed as a scoped application.
Security was a top priority, as the process contained classified information.
A fully custom scoped application was developed from scratch, including:
Process design and automation in Flow Designer.
Custom approval workflows for security clearance documentation.
Automated file validation, backup, and standardized naming conventions.
Scheduled scripts to track document expiration dates.
Automated notifications for managers and employees.
Enhanced UI with custom UI Pages and UI Macros for ticket management.
The client’s employees were already using ServiceNow for ITSM and HR processes. This familiarity made adoption seamless, eliminating the need for external integrations.
One major challenge was configuring application administration and restricted caller access, as many standard ServiceNow APIs were unavailable for the custom application. Additionally, some system mechanisms couldn’t access the new records, requiring manual API access grants while ensuring classified data security.
Another issue arose due to a bug in the ACL execution engine, which restricted access to fields inherited from the Task table. ServiceNow support was engaged to resolve this, and the client’s case contributed to fixing the issue in subsequent ServiceNow releases.
Significant time savings: Automating notifications and tracking reduced manual follow-ups.
Reduced prototype delivery delays: Employees now receive timely reminders, ensuring they maintain clearance.
Minimized errors: The only remaining risk is human error in attaching the wrong document, which is mitigated by managerial review.
Employees no longer need to track certification dates manually; the system manages expiration reminders and document storage automatically. Approved documents are backed up securely, and managers have a single, streamlined communication channel. The process is now smooth, consistent, and efficient, allowing employees to focus on their work without administrative burdens.
